OMS系统软件的实施周期是多久?
OMS系统软件的实施周期:从规划到部署的全面解析
随着信息技术的飞速发展,企业对运营管理系统的需求日益增长。OMS(Operation Management System)系统作为一种高效的企业运营管理工具,能够帮助企业实现资源优化配置、流程自动化、数据可视化等功能。然而,OMS系统软件的实施并非一蹴而就,其周期往往较长,涉及多个阶段。本文将详细解析OMS系统软件的实施周期,帮助读者了解整个实施过程。
一、需求调研与分析
- 需求调研
OMS系统软件的实施周期首先从需求调研开始。在这一阶段,企业需要明确自身的业务需求、管理目标以及实施OMS系统的预期效果。需求调研通常包括以下几个方面:
(1)业务流程梳理:分析企业现有的业务流程,找出存在的问题和瓶颈。
(2)管理目标:明确企业希望通过OMS系统实现的管理目标,如提高效率、降低成本、提升客户满意度等。
(3)技术要求:根据业务需求,确定OMS系统所需的技术支持和功能模块。
(4)预算与时间:评估实施OMS系统的预算和时间,确保项目顺利进行。
- 需求分析
在需求调研的基础上,进行需求分析,将业务需求转化为具体的系统功能。需求分析主要包括以下内容:
(1)功能需求:根据业务流程,确定OMS系统所需的功能模块,如订单管理、库存管理、生产管理、质量管理等。
(2)性能需求:根据业务需求,确定OMS系统的性能指标,如响应时间、并发用户数、数据存储容量等。
(3)安全性需求:确保OMS系统的数据安全,防止数据泄露和恶意攻击。
(4)兼容性需求:确保OMS系统与其他业务系统的兼容性,如ERP、CRM等。
二、系统设计
- 系统架构设计
根据需求分析,进行OMS系统架构设计。系统架构设计主要包括以下几个方面:
(1)系统架构:确定OMS系统的整体架构,如B/S架构、C/S架构等。
(2)模块划分:将系统功能划分为多个模块,实现模块化设计。
(3)技术选型:根据系统需求,选择合适的技术和开发工具。
- 数据库设计
数据库设计是OMS系统设计的关键环节,主要包括以下内容:
(1)数据模型:根据业务需求,设计合理的数据库数据模型。
(2)数据存储:确定数据存储方式,如关系型数据库、NoSQL数据库等。
(3)数据安全:确保数据库数据的安全性和可靠性。
三、系统开发与测试
- 系统开发
在系统设计完成后,进入系统开发阶段。系统开发主要包括以下内容:
(1)编码:根据系统设计,进行代码编写。
(2)单元测试:对每个模块进行单元测试,确保功能正确。
(3)集成测试:将各个模块集成在一起,进行集成测试。
- 系统测试
系统测试是确保OMS系统质量的关键环节,主要包括以下内容:
(1)功能测试:测试系统功能是否满足需求。
(2)性能测试:测试系统性能指标是否达到预期。
(3)安全性测试:测试系统安全性,防止数据泄露和恶意攻击。
四、系统部署与培训
- 系统部署
在系统测试通过后,进行系统部署。系统部署主要包括以下内容:
(1)硬件部署:根据系统需求,配置服务器、网络设备等硬件资源。
(2)软件部署:安装操作系统、数据库、应用程序等软件。
(3)数据迁移:将现有业务数据迁移到OMS系统中。
- 培训
为了确保OMS系统顺利投入使用,需要对相关人员进行培训。培训主要包括以下内容:
(1)系统操作培训:培训用户如何使用OMS系统。
(2)系统维护培训:培训系统管理员如何进行系统维护和故障排除。
五、系统运维与优化
- 系统运维
OMS系统投入使用后,需要进行持续运维。系统运维主要包括以下内容:
(1)系统监控:实时监控系统运行状态,确保系统稳定运行。
(2)故障排除:发现并解决系统故障,确保业务连续性。
(3)数据备份与恢复:定期备份系统数据,确保数据安全。
- 系统优化
根据业务发展和用户反馈,对OMS系统进行优化。系统优化主要包括以下内容:
(1)功能优化:根据用户需求,增加或改进系统功能。
(2)性能优化:提高系统性能,提升用户体验。
(3)安全性优化:加强系统安全性,防止数据泄露和恶意攻击。
总结
OMS系统软件的实施周期较长,涉及多个阶段。从需求调研到系统运维,每个阶段都需要精心策划和实施。了解OMS系统软件的实施周期,有助于企业更好地规划项目,确保项目顺利进行。在实际实施过程中,企业应注重与供应商的沟通,确保系统满足自身需求,从而实现企业运营管理的提升。
猜你喜欢:机械3D